Great fire in Schriesheim: Eight residents saved, an injured person in the hospital!
on Sunday morning, around 6:40 a.m., a fire broke out on the attic of a former restaurant, the "green tree", in Talstrasse in Schriesheim. According to rnz.de could save themselves in time. However, a 19-year-old was brought to a hospital with the suspicion of smoke poisoning.
The fire brigade received the alarm at 6:43 a.m. and was informed about a burning roof structure and a possible included person. A large contingent of firefighters from Dossenheim, Hirschberg, Ladenburg, Heddesheim, Edingen-Neckarhausen and Ilvesheim with a total of 83 emergency services hurried to the site. Respiratory protection teams carried out a search of the building, but could not find any other people.
fire fighting and damage height
The emergency services had difficulty fire fighting because several hydrants were old nearby and bricks fell off the roof. A fireman suffered minor injuries during the missions. A turntable ladder was put into position to extinguish the difficult to reach the roof structure. After about 45 minutes the fire was under control, the reversal work lasted until around 11 a.m. A fire guard was maintained by the Hirschberg fire brigade until 1 p.m.
Mayor Christoph Oeldorf was on site to ensure support for the affected residents who had already accommodated friends. The building is uninhabitable, the electricity has been turned off. The property damage is estimated at around 150,000 to 200,000 euros. According to the house owner Frank Röger, a 19-year-old resident and a toddler were safe. The cause of the fire is currently unknown, the house has been sealed, but the condition of the four apartments under the attic seems to be free of water damage. The fire brigade was also able to prevent the fire from attacking adjacent buildings.
At the same time, another major fire occurred in the Gerthe district in Bochum. A fire also broke out in the attic of an apartment building, as WDR.de reported. Several callers reported strong smoke and saw people on the roof. When the fire brigade arrived, a person was on the roof, while nine other people, including seven children, were visible at the window. The fire brigade saved all ten people over aerial ladders. All saved people suffered smoke poisoning, some also burns and had to be supplied by an emergency doctor and then brought to hospitals.
